# A template Makefile.am for GLib g_test-based test directories. # Copyright 2011 John Ralls include $(top_srcdir)/test-templates/Makefile.decl #You will only need one of these: It points to the module directory #after $(top_srcdir) or ${top_builddir}: MODULEPATH = path/to/foo #The libtool convenience library to assemble the common test code #(fixture code, setup and teardown routines, mocks, etc.). Use it only #if there are a lot of test programs and support programs. For most #cases it will make more sense to just include test_module_support.h #and test_module_support.c in the test program sources & headers #check_LTLIBRARIES = libgncmod_test_foo.la # #libgnc_test_foo_la_SOURCES = \ # test_foo_support.c #The test program. You'll need to add to this if you have more than one module above. TEST_PROGS += test-foo noinst_PROGRAMS = ${TEST_PROGS} test_foodir = ${top_srcdir}/${MODULEPATH}/test #Program files for tests go here. It's probably best to have one for #each file in the parent directory. Include #test_foo_support.c if you have one and aren't building the #support library. test_foo_SOURCES = \ test-foo.c \ test-suite-module1.c \ test-suite-module2.c \ #etc. test_foo_HEADERSS = \ $(top_srcdir)/${MODULEPATH}/module1.h \ $(top_srcdir)/${MODULEPATH}/module2.h \ #etc. #The tests might require more libraries, but try to keep them #as independent as possible. test_foo_LDADD = ${top_buildir}/${MODULEPATH}/libgnc_foo.la test_foo_CFLAGS = \ -DTESTPROG=test_foo \ ${DEFAULT_INCLUDES} \ -I$(top_srcdir)/${MODULEPATH}/ \ ${GLIB_CFLAGS} EXTRA_DIST = CMakeLists.txt
